n this program, you are asked to write a program in assembly which works as a simple calculator. The program will get two integer numbers, and based on the requested operation, the result should be shown to the user. a. The program should print a meaningful phrase for each input, and the result. i. “Enter the first number” ii. “Enter the second number” iii. “Enter the operation type” iv. “The result is” b. The user should enter 0, 1, and 2 to tell the program the types of operation add, sub, and multiply, respectively. c. How many registers do you need to implement this program? d. What system calls do you need to write this program?
